What's the Short Version?

Inventory Control is responsible for ensuring and maintaining inventory accuracy through Cycle counts, aisle verification, and correction of inventory discrepancies. They maintain and update Lo-bay and High Bay slotting of SKUs using available resources as well as move product to and from High Bay as needed. The use of powered lift equipment is required to complete daily work.

What Will You Be Doing?

  • Follow slotting plans to efficiently locate product in Lo-bay and Slow Bay.
  • Use High Jump to perform inventory audits and aisle maintenance.
  • Correct discrepancies such as damaged product and incorrect LPNs.
  • Complete accurate Cycle counts in in both High Bay and Lo-bay using the RF scanner.
  • Ensure that data entered into High Jump is consistently accurate.
  • Communicate daily with leadership and coworkers to accurately manage inventory throughout the Distribution Center.
  • Create and execute slotting plans to efficiently locate product in lo-bay and slow-bay.
  • Operate powered lift equipment to move product and materials as needed.
  • Maintain a safe, neat and clean work area by adhering to SanMar's safety regulations.

What Should You Expect?

DC Warehouse (Equipment): While performing the duties of this job, the employee is constantly required to stand, walk, talk and hear. The employee frequently lifts and/or moves up to 60 pounds. The employee operates powered equipment requiring use of both hands as well as full range of motion of the neck, head and back. The employee is frequently required to reach with hands and arms, grasp and perform repetitive hand, wrist and arm motions. The employee is frequently required to climb stairs, kneel/squat, bend and carry.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and ability to adjust focus. Employee may be required to wear a headset covering one or both ears. Employee will be required to wear Personal protective equipment such as a Protective harness while operating equipment. Basic English literacy is required for operation of machines and necessary daily paperwork. Work environment is moderately noisy. The employee is occasionally required to work near conveyor systems. There is exposure to dust and changes in weather conditions. Work is performed under typical warehouse conditions. Potential hazards exist with regard to machinery such as forklifts, pallet jacks, mechanized systems, etc. Work environment is hectic and fast-paced.The employee is regularly exposed to ambient lighting and can be exposed to extreme heat and extreme cold including climates consistent with outside weather conditions.
